(06-05-2023, 08:08 PM)Spiny_Norman Wrote: Today was final qualifying for the US Open which will be next week at Los Angeles Country Club. Advancing was about as hard as getting into Stanford. Example - 67 players for 4 spots at one site. 60 players for 4 spots at another.
4 Stanford golfers made it - Patrick Rodgers, Michael Thorbjornsen, Karl Vilips and Barclay Brown. Brown was looking at a playoff for the final spots at his qualifying site until he birdied his 36th and final hole of the day to make it. As far as I can tell, Joseph Bramlett is the only current player or alum who played today and did not advance.
